Software Engineers at Johnson & Johnson are passionate about building technologies that make the world a better place. At JNJ, you will collaborate with others to solve problems and build some of the world's most advanced services and medical devices. Your efforts on the design, development, and testing of next-generation applications will have an impact on millions of people.

We are looking for engineers who are interested in leading, designing, developing, and fielding advanced software solutions that innovate and have direct impact to Patients and Medical Devices.

You'll work among high performing engineering, design and product teams. Amongst some of the traits we are looking for are technical curiosity, bold decision making, willingness to constructively challenge conventional practices, commitment to quality, and focus on customer value. You will have the opportunity to contribute to product strategy and architecture decisions, and to play a role in building novel internet-scale solutions.

Specific Responsibilities:
  • Work with teammates to solve problems and build innovative software solutions.
  • Take on tasks as requested, following through to completion despite roadblocks or distractions, managing your work according to project priorities, deadlines and deliverables.
  • Design, develop, test, deploy, maintain and improve software, and provide technical guidance to others.
  • Voice your opinions and ideas and be open to hearing the opinions and ideas of your teammates.
  • Demonstrate an ability to learn and adopt relevant new technologies, tools, methods and processes to leverage in your solutions.

Qualifications
  • A minimum of a b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Engineering or related field is required. A master's degree is preferred.
  • Experience building software outside of the classroom environment like an internship, hackathon, research project or related experience is preferred.
  • Software development experience in Python, Java, C/C++ or C# is required.
  • Familiarity and understanding of relational database systems and/or NoSQL database solutions is required.
  • Familiarity & hands-on experience working in cloud environments like Azure, AWS or GCP is preferred.
  • Coursework and understanding of data structures, algorithms, and analysis of algorithm complexity is required.
  • Experience working on one or more of the following: web or mobile application development, Unix/Linux environments, distributed and parallel systems, machine learning, information retrieval, natural language processing, networking, developing large software systems, and/or security software development is required.
  • Demonstrated problem solving, coding and debugging skills with a strong understanding of software release management is required.
  • Any exposure to backend frameworks related to Java and/or Python development is required.
  • Experience with frontend and backend communications using APIs, microservices, database systems etc. is required.
  • Exposure and understanding of build, deployment & testing using automation and orchestration tools is required.
  • Understanding of agile methodologies and scrum principles in relation to communication & collaboration with team members is required.
  • Demonstrated skill in time management and completing software projects in a collaborative team environment is required.
  • Good written and oral communication skills are required.
  • An advocate for automation, reliability, scalability, security, customer trust and empathy, and engineering productivity is required.
  • An attitude of continuous improvement, always open to learning new things is required.
  • Desire to be part of the product/market fit stage of a company, with an appreciation for a data-driven culture is required.
  • Strong Curiosity for cloud technologies, data, AI, and complex data pipelines is required.
  • This position may require up to 20% Domestic and/or International travel.
